This book review considers Federici and Wisniewski’s Treating Eating Disorders with DBT: The MED-DBT Protocol (Guildford Press, 2026). Drawing on their lived experiences, the authors examine the book’s unique approach to complex and multidiagnostic eating disorders, particularly its adapted biosocial model, account of invalidation and use of dialectical dilemmas. The book offers a humane and clinically credible alternative to prevailing treatment models and overly-individualising concepts such as “treatment resistance”. The development of additional patient- and caregiver-facing resources could extend its value as an important contribution to contemporary eating disorder care.
